  7. i think a built 700r4 could handle that torque. I have a 700r4 is my truck that i tow my excavator with so thats alot of abuse right there. but hard launches can pretty much ruin any transmission, so it depends on ur driving habits. a 700r4 would be a good daily driver, or street cruiser with some launches, but not a drag car unless u want it rebuilt alot. But i'm sure other people have more experienced opinions to...

  12. well the cable is definently working. I drove it with the adjuster all the way in for about 200 feet and it wouldn't even really shift, it just stayed in 1st forever and finally kicked into second so that wasn't gonna work... And so i pulled the adjuster out to where it was before i touched it (it was all dirty so i could easily tell where the mark it was at use to be). And i tried it there again, and it shifted kind of soft and would over rev 1st and second alittle. So i moved the adjuster back IN just alittle bit and it seems like the best position. The shifts hold alittle longer in each gear but aren't overrevving, because i can gas it and they don't hesitate to shift under any accelleration. when it use to overrev, i would have to let off the gas for it to want to shift easy, now it doesn't matter how i accelerate it will always kick into the next gear firm, but still smooth.. So i hope i found the right spot thats safe for the trans....
